London in April: weather and temperature
On average, the temperature in London in April varies between of approximately 14°C and average minimum temperatures around 6°C.
The weather warms up as the month progresses. In early April, the temperature tends to be around 4°C, rising slowly to around 15°C by the end of the month.
Most days of the month, you'll encounter some form of rain. Be prepared for take out your umbrella!
What should you pack in your suitcase?
London's unstable weather often leaves travelers wondering what they should take with them on their trip.
As a general rule, when planning your trip to London in April, remember to pack enough clothes for all weather conditions.
First of all, take your umbrella. Like I said, it's liable to rain. Just in case, you can also take a pair of boots.
Bring a sweater and hoodie, as well as a raincoat. Finally, take a light jacket for the evening.
If you're not used to the cold, a gentle breeze can quickly turn into a bitter wind. When this happens, a hat and scarf will be great allies in keeping you warm.

See the cherry blossoms
You'll never see London as colorful as it is in April. Every corner, every building, every front door and every park is invaded by the subtle pinks and purples of cherry blossom and wisteria.
As a general rule, cherry blossoms begin to bloom in London in early March and late April, while wisteria blooms in late April and May.
London in April: Easter weekend
Easter is the first public holiday of the year, which means London has plenty to do to occupy residents' free time.
Easter or not, it's always a good excuse to gorge on chocolate eggs. You can :
- Attend one of the city's egg hunts
- Attend a free performance of The Passion of Jesus at Trafalgar Square
- Enjoy a traditional Easter Sunday lunch.

London in April: Vaisakhi festival in Trafalgar Square
India and Great Britain have long been linked throughout history. In April, the city celebrates the Vaisakhi festival, the Sikh New Year festival.
The festival brings people closer to Punjabi traditions through :
- The food
- The songs
- Sikh folk dances
- Martial arts shows
Enjoy the London Coffee Festival
London hosts the London Coffee Festival, where you can learn all about the drink to get the day off to a good start.
The festival brings together coffee masters to showcase their skills, share their best tips and, of course, hundreds of stands where you can enjoy a delicious cup of coffee.
London in April: the London Marathon
The London Marathon is a major sporting event held in London in April. In the early hours of the morning, the locals start to find their places to show their support for the brave runners who dare to take part. cover the 42-kilometre route.
The route is dotted with pubs and bars where you can sip a pint while cheering on the runners.
